How much do shadowing electrical engineer jobs pay per year?

As of Jul 11, 2026, the average yearly pay for shadowing electrical engineer in the United States is $111,091.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$83,000.00 and $132,000.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the Shadowing Electrical Engineer position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Shadowing Electrical Engineer, you need foundational knowledge of electrical engineering principles, often gained through academic coursework or an undergraduate degree in electrical engineering. Familiarity with industry-standard tools like AutoCAD, MATLAB, or circuit simulation software is beneficial, along with a basic understanding of safety standards and relevant codes. Strong communication, active listening, and eagerness to learn are crucial soft skills for effectively absorbing knowledge and building relationships within the team. These competencies help ensure that you gain meaningful hands-on experience, enabling a smooth transition into more independent engineering roles in the future.

What is a Shadowing Electrical Engineer job?

A Shadowing Electrical Engineer job involves observing and assisting experienced electrical engineers to gain practical knowledge and industry insights. This role helps individuals understand real-world applications of electrical engineering concepts, including circuit design, power systems, and troubleshooting. Responsibilities may include taking notes, asking questions, and assisting with minor tasks under supervision. Shadowing is typically done by students, interns, or entry-level professionals looking to gain hands-on experience.

What types of tasks and responsibilities can I expect while shadowing an electrical engineer?

As a Shadowing Electrical Engineer, you can expect to observe and assist with a range of tasks such as reviewing technical drawings, conducting site visits, participating in team meetings, and helping with troubleshooting or testing electronic systems under supervision. Your responsibilities will primarily involve learning from experienced engineers, taking notes, and supporting project work as opportunities arise. You may also be asked to help with basic calculations, documentation, or research tasks, providing valuable exposure to real-world engineering workflows. This role is designed to help you build foundational skills and gain practical insight into the day-to-day work of electrical engineers, setting the stage for future professional development.

Job description

We are seeking a motivated and detail-oriented Summer Intern to join our Solution & Systems Engineering team. In this role, you will support testing and system integration activities by shadowing test engineers involved in VNA testing to learn test methodologies and best practices. You will assist with test setup, infrastructure preparation, execution, reporting, and teardown, and support standard test loops based on project and lab availability. The intern will also participate in system integration activities approximately 1-2 days per month and contribute to internal process improvement initiatives, including documentation updates and testing tool organization. This internship offers hands-on exposure to robotics testing environments, engineering workflows, and cross-functional collaboration within a robotics-focused organization.

Tasks and Qualifications:
What You Will Do in this Role:
  • Shadow test engineers involved in VNA testing to learn test methodologies and best practices.
  • Assist with test setup, infrastructure preparation, execution, reporting, and teardown.
  • Support standard test loops, typically one day per test run, based on availability.
  • Participate in system integration activities approximately 1-2 days per month.
  • Contribute to internal process improvement initiatives, including documentation and testing tool organization.

What We are Looking For:
  • Currently pursuing a degree in Electrical Engineering, Computer Engineering, Systems Engineering, or a related technical field.
  • Basic understanding of test equipment, laboratory environments, or electrical systems.
  • Strong attention to detail and ability to follow technical procedures.
  • Interest in test engineering, system verification, and process improvement.
  • Effective written communication skills for technical documentation.
